    This is Hardball, I haven't posted here in ages. I just got promoted to 3rd Dan. In Classical Jujitsu there are at least 3 ways to get promoted past Shodan. 1) Participate in a tournament 2) test 3) Teaching hours.

    I'm proud to say that I am now 3rd Dan. That makes me a better Sensei.

            Right now I work with a lot of young kids thus my focus is primarilly on basic moves, self defense and how to deal with bullys. The Katas I do teach come from the Kodokan Judo text and my favorites are Kime No Kata, Nage No Kata and Katame No Kata. I turned my basement into a studio and I teach mainly private and semi private lessons. One day I may get a building but we will see what the Heavens have in store for me and My Art. Happy New Year.

              The promotions get harder to come by the further you go up. If I were to make 5th Dan I wouldn't expect it before 10 years. So many guys are "Creating their own Systems" and Promoting themselves to "Founder and 10th Dan". I don't think I could ever go the self promotion route. The guy who promoted me is a 70 year old 10th Dan.

              What does it all mean? In my case, it just means I'm a better Sensei. LOL
